Police update on girl brutally beaten over head with 'blunt object' in Leeds

Police have issued an update on a shocking attack in which a teenager was beaten over the head with a blunt object outside a Leeds shop.

The 16-year-old girl suffered head injuries in the attack in High Ash Drive, in Alwoodley, outside the Co-op on September 27.

An 18-year-old woman was arrested in connection to the attack.

Now West Yorkshire Police have confirmed they have released the suspect on bail.

Police said the teenager was left bruised with swelling to her head and was taken to hospital for a precautionary check.

The woman was arrested on suspicion of section 47 assault and is now on bail.

A force spokesman said: “The woman arrested has been released on bail pending further enquiries.

“Anyone who saw the assault or who has any information about it is asked to call us."
